Interventions

levodopa:Oral administration of 500 mg levodopa tablets. Blood samples were taken before and 30 min, 60 min, 90 min, 120 min after treatment. Visual analogue scale (Vas) was used to assess adverse rea
oral water load + levodopa:Participants were asked to refrain from smoking and drinking alcoholic/caffeinated beverages for 12 hours prior to the trial. Take part in the test 2 hours after eating ligh
oral water load + water deprivation:After the participants underwent a water stress test, fluid intake was restricted and observed for 8-10 hours. Blood and urine samples were collected before and eve

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Healthy adults aged 18-55 years with normal drinking habits, no history of polyuria and no use of diuretics.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: (1) history or presence of heart failure, cirrhosis or chronic alcohol consumption, nephrotic syndrome, renal failure (calculated creatinine 160 mm Hg, diastolic blood pressure > 95 mm Hg) and other serious conditions. (2) hypothyroidism or hyperthyroidism, decreased cortisol levels or Cushing's syndrome or diabetes insipidus. Be pregnant or breast-feeding. (3) drinking in the past three days or daily drinking or drinking more than three times a week in the past month.
